Langlen Thadoi is a 1984 Indian Meitei language film directed by M.A. Singh (Maibam Amuthoi Singh)[1] and produced by Khaidem Sakhi Devi for Kay Pee Films International.[2][3] It is the first Manipuri full-length colour film and also the first Manipuri film to be produced by a woman.[4][5][6] W. Chandrasakhi and Sagolsem Tijendra are the playback singers of the songs in the film.[7]
